I like the guys at PH1 and have used them several times. I think they are very competent and probably the best shop in Miami. It is a much bigger operation with more layers (including car sales), and as such it seems slightly more like dealing with dealer service. Usually your point of contact is a service manager. I have spoken to the mechanics directly about my cars a couple times, and I like and trust them. I just prefer to speak directly to my mechanic, not a service manager or someone who is not working on my car.
I also just like dealing with Vinnie. I can talk to him directly and he is an old school guy and a straight shooter. Don't be in a hurry, they are busy and can take some time but he does things right.

You can't go wrong with Gulf Performance; agreed. However if you work or spend time in south Miami, I highly recommend European Auto Center. The owner Luis Gill has been there 25+ years, is very honest, knowledgeable and very fair pricing. Not the fanciest shop in the region (that goes to Parkhaus1) but more than capable. He only works on Porsches and 80% or so are air cooled. They are a bit below the radar however I prefer that.
